The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U) is gearing up to unleash a new team of heroes, or perhaps anti-heroes, onto the big screen with the upcoming film “Thunderbolts.” This movie, scheduled for a May 2025 release, takes inspiration from the long-running comic book series featuring a group of reformed supervillains trying to walk the straight and narrow.

Who All Are The Members of Thunderbolts in MCU
After the announcement of Thunderbolts at the D23 Expo, fans have been looking forward to who would be the member of this anti-hero team. Leading the team is the enigmatic Contessa Valentina Allegra de Fontaine, whose motives remain unclear. Under her wing are Winter Soldier (Bucky Barnes), Yelena Belova, Ghost (Ava Starr), Red Guardian (Alexei Shostakov), Taskmaster (Antonia Dreykov), and U.S. Agent (John Walker).
While their motivations remain unclear, this team, working for the government, walks a tightrope between good and bad, raising questions about their true purpose and the possibility of redemption in the face of challenging pasts. However, fans have been heavily disappointed with the exclusion of Baron Zemo, the guy who founded Thunderbolts in the comics.
The movie is currently scheduled to release on May 2, 2025.
